History

Solnhofen was an early religious centre and preserves part of an Early Romanesque column basilica. The surviving components include a 21-metre-long side aisle, four arcade arches and the empty tomb of Saint Sola.

Geographical Location

Weißenburg in Bayern is located approximately 15 kilometres northwest of Solnhofen, while Eichstätt is approximately 14 kilometres to the east. Donauwörth and Neuburg an der Donau are approximately 25 kilometres from Solnhofen.

The documented history of Solnhofen begins in the second half of the eighth century under the name “Husen”; the later name developed from “Solaehofinum”.
